[Minutes of the Executive Committee of the New-York Historical Society, 1924-1927, page 60], minutes of December 16, 1924 (continued)

Includes financial matters, including bond and mortgage loans (investments) in connection with the purchase of the Oscar Straus house at 5 West 76th Street; fellow membership nomination of James Benjamin Wilbur for his contribution to the Building Fund; and acquisition by donation from Howard M. Canoune of a silk hankerchief worn by Sarah Seabury at Lafayette's visit.
